The 4.8 stars that don't mean anything

Your marketplace average rating is 4.8. Support tickets about "not as described" are up 30% this quarter. Repeat purchase rate is sliding. Those two facts should not coexist, but on most marketplaces they do, because marketplace reviews and the actual buyer experience stopped tracking each other a while ago.

Here's the pattern if you haven't seen it yet: a seller ships three orders in a week and gets no reviews, then a burst of five-star reviews lands two days later from accounts that placed a single $2 order each. None of them match a delivered product. Meanwhile a buyer who got a genuinely broken item never reviews at all, because your review request email went out the day the order shipped, not the day it arrived — by the time they've unboxed the thing and found the crack, the ask is long buried in their inbox.

Two separate problems, same root cause. Gamed reviews inflate trust that isn't earned. Late or badly timed reviews fail to capture trust that is. Both leave your rating meaningless as a signal, which is a bigger problem than it sounds like, because your ranking algorithm, your featured-seller placement, and your buyers' purchase decisions all lean on that number.

Why marketplace reviews break down as you grow

It's rarely one bad actor. It's incentives plus timing plus weak verification, stacked.

Sellers game reviews because reviews drive ranking and ranking drives sales — you built the incentive yourself. A five-star review costs a seller $5–15 on a gig marketplace or a few minutes asking a friend, and it can move a listing from page 3 to page 1. Compare that cost to the payoff and gaming is the rational move, not the exception.

Late reviews happen because most review-request logic fires off order data, not delivery data. Order placed, three days later: "How was it?" If the item hasn't arrived yet, or arrived that morning, the buyer either ignores the email or leaves a lazy five-star rating for "fast shipping" that says nothing about the product. The review window that actually matters — after the buyer has used the thing for a few days — gets skipped entirely.

And weak verification lets both problems through. "Verified purchase" badges usually just check that an order exists, not that it was delivered, kept, and not refunded. A seller who wants five verified reviews can place five $1 orders to themselves or a friend network and clear that bar without shipping anything real.

Why the usual fixes don't hold

Most teams try one of three patches, and all three run into the same wall.

Adding a "verified purchase" badge. Helps a little, hurts fraud rates barely at all, because "verified" is checking the wrong event. An order existing is not the same as a transaction completing.

Hiring someone to manually police reviews. Works until you cross a few hundred reviews a week, then it doesn't. A human moderator catching bulk fake reviews after the fact is closing the barn door two weeks late — the fake reviews already did their job of boosting a listing's rank for that window.

Bolting on a third-party review widget. This is the most common one, and the least effective. Widgets like this live outside your order and fulfillment data. They can collect star ratings and text, but they can't cross-reference "did this reviewer's order actually ship, arrive, and stay unrefunded" because that information sits in a different system they were never connected to. You end up with a nice-looking review carousel that's blind to the exact fraud pattern you're trying to catch.

The common thread: each fix treats reviews as a standalone feature instead of what they actually are — a downstream readout of your order, shipping, and payment data. If those systems don't talk to the review system, no amount of moderation effort or badge design fixes it.

The tradeoffs you actually have to make

There's no fix here that's free. Pick your tradeoff deliberately instead of defaulting into one.

  • Volume vs. trust. Restrict reviews to delivered, unrefunded transactions only, and your review count drops — sometimes by half. What's left is far more trustworthy, and buyers notice the difference even if they can't articulate why.
  • Speed vs. relevance. Ask for a review the moment an order ships and you'll get more responses, mostly about shipping speed. Wait until 3–5 days after confirmed delivery and response rate drops some, but you get reviews about the actual product — which is the thing buyers are trying to evaluate.
  • Automation vs. false positives. Auto-flagging suspicious review bursts (same IP, same device fingerprint, near-identical phrasing, orders placed and reviewed within minutes of each other) will occasionally flag a legitimate power buyer. Build a fast human appeal path rather than either ignoring the signal or auto-banning on it.
  • Central policing vs. seller self-service. Centralizing fraud review in your ops team scales better long-term but slows down individual sellers who get flagged unfairly. Decide up front what response time you owe a flagged seller, and hold yourself to it — an unresolved flag is as damaging to a good seller as a fake review is to a buyer.

A practical checklist before you touch review policy again

  1. Tie review eligibility to delivery, not order placement. Pull the eligibility trigger from your shipping/fulfillment status, not your checkout event. If you don't have a reliable "delivered" timestamp per order, fix that first — everything downstream depends on it.
  2. Require an unrefunded, undisputed status at request time. A review request that fires before the refund window closes invites reviews on orders that later get reversed, and now your rating includes transactions that didn't actually complete.
  3. Time the ask 3–5 days post-delivery, not same-day. Long enough for the buyer to actually use the product, short enough that the experience is still fresh.
  4. Flag pattern anomalies automatically: review bursts from a seller in a tight time window, reviewers with a single low-value order, review text that repeats across multiple listings almost verbatim. None of this requires anything exotic — it's a query against data you already have, if that data is in one place.
  5. Route disputed reviews through your existing dispute-resolution flow, not a separate reviews inbox that nobody owns. A flagged review is an operational event, same category as a chargeback or a shipping dispute — treat it with the same process, not an ad hoc one.

Where this actually connects to AI, and where it doesn't

This is where a lot of marketplaces reach for an AI fraud-detection tool too early. An AI model can genuinely help here — spotting duplicate phrasing across "different" reviewers, flagging sentiment that contradicts the star rating, scoring a seller's review pattern against normal distribution — but only once it has clean, matched data to work from: order ID linked to delivery timestamp linked to refund status linked to the review itself. If those four things live in four different systems (Shopify for orders, a carrier API for delivery, Stripe for refunds, a bolted-on widget for reviews), you can point an AI model at it and it will find noise, not fraud, because it's reasoning over disconnected fragments instead of one coherent record per transaction.

What AI won't do is fix your incentive structure. If ranking rewards raw review count over verified review count, sellers will keep gaming it, and no model catches every workaround fast enough to matter — it's playing defense against an incentive you control. Fix the incentive and the data connection first. The AI layer on top is a genuine multiplier at that point, not before it.

What good looks like

A marketplace with this fixed doesn't necessarily have a higher star average. It usually has a slightly lower one, and a much steadier one, because the noise from gamed and irrelevant reviews is gone. Repeat purchase rate correlates with rating again, instead of drifting in the opposite direction. Sellers stop treating reviews as something to buy and start treating them as something to earn, because gaming stopped working. That shift alone changes seller behavior more than any policy memo will.
